@ tuffy Sink The Bismark , Desert Fox and Mutiny on the Bounty aren't based on US histotyWhat are some american history movies made based on events of the u.s from 1700's to 1970's?Plymouth Adventure (about the Pilgrim Fathers)

Hudson's Bay (fur traders in the 16660s)

The Last of the Mohicans (the Fort William Henry massacre of 1757)

Northwest Passage (the Indian wars of 1759)

Allegheny Uprising (siege of Fort Pitt 1763)

Drums Along the Mohawk (Mohawk Valley Indian raids 1776)

The Howards of Virginia (family divided by the Revolutionary War)

Revolution (Revolutionary war)

The Patriot (Revolutionary War)

1776 (Revolutionary War)

The Buccaneer (the War of 1812)

The Alamo (battle of the Alamo, 1836)

Young Mr Lincoln (the early life of Abraham Lincoln)

Gone With The Wind (the Civil War)

The Red Badge of Courage (the Civil War)

The Horse Soldiers (the Civil War)

Virginia City (the Civil War)

The Tall Target (the Civil War)

The Birth of a Nation (Civil War, heavily pro-South)

The Covered Wagon (the opening up of the West)

How the West Was Won (the settling of the Wild West)

Wells Fargo (the introduction of the stage coach)

Pony Express (how the famous messenger service was established)

Western Union (the first telegraphs)

Union Pacific (the bulding of the Union pacific Railway)

Buffalo Bill (Buffalo Bill Cody)

Buffalo Bill and the Indians

The Plainsman (Calamity Jane and Wild Bill Hickock)

they Died With Their Boots On (Custer and teh Battle of Little Big Horn)

Custer of the West

Santa Fe Trail (John Brown and Harper's Ferry).

Cheyenne Autumn (the final defeat of the Cheyenne)

Stagecoach (the wild west)

Gold Rush (comedy but about a true event)

My Darling Clementine (Wyatt Earp)

Gunfight at the OK Corral (Wyatt Earp)

Annie Oakley (life of the famous sharpshooter)

Jesse James

Billy the Kid

The Left Handed Gun (Billy the Kid)

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id

Judge Roy Bean

Tom Horn (the life of the bounty hunter)

San Francisco (the San Francisco Earthquake)

Yankee Doodle Dandy (the life of George M. Cohan)

The Big Parade (WW1)

The Grapes of Wrath (the Great Depression)

Pearl Harbour (WW2)

Wake Island (WW2)

Bataan (WW2)

Gung Ho! (WW2)

The Longest Day (WW2)

Sands of Iwo Jima (WW2)

Mr Winkle Goes To War (WW2)

Objective Burma (WW2)

MASH (Korean War)

Quiz Show (scandal of the rigged radio quiz show in the 50s)

The Green Berets (Vietnam War)

The Deer Hunter (Vietnam War)

Platoon (Vietnam War)

All the President's Men (the Watergate scandal).What are some american history movies made based on events of the u.s from 1700's to 1970's?
